What is congruence in geometry?
Back
Congruence in geometry means that two figures have the same shape and size. If two shapes are congruent, they can be made to coincide by rigid transformations such as translation, rotation, or reflection.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the symbol for congruence?
Back
The symbol for congruence is '≅'.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If ΔABC ≅ ΔDEF, what can we say about their corresponding angles and sides?
Back
The corresponding angles and sides of congruent triangles are equal. For example, ∠A = ∠D, ∠B = ∠E, ∠C = ∠F and AB = DE, BC = EF, AC = DF.

What is the Side-Side-Side (SSS) criterion for triangle congruence?
Back
The Side-Side-Side (SSS) criterion states that if three sides of one triangle are equal to three sides of another triangle, then the triangles are congruent.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the Side-Angle-Side (SAS) criterion for triangle congruence?
Back
The Side-Angle-Side (SAS) criterion states that if two sides and the included angle of one triangle are equal to two sides and the included angle of another triangle, then the triangles are congruent.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the Angle-Side-Angle (ASA) criterion for triangle congruence?
Back
The Angle-Side-Angle (ASA) criterion states that if two angles and the included side of one triangle are equal to two angles and the included side of another triangle, then the triangles are congruent.
